Stardust Power Inc. (SDST) - Form 8-K Summary
Business Context and Reporting Period
This Current Report on Form 8-K was filed by Stardust Power Inc. on August 8, 2024, reporting events occurring on August 4, 2024. The Company is an emerging growth company incorporated in Delaware, with its principal executive offices in Greenwich, CT. The filing primarily addresses the entry into a material definitive agreement related to the development of its Muskogee Lithium facility in Oklahoma.

Material Changes
The material change reported is the execution of the "Primero Agreement" with Primero USA, Inc. This agreement engages Primero to provide Front End Loading-3 (FEL-3) reporting, equipment procurement assistance, and construction coordination for the Muskogee Lithium facility. This represents a significant step in the project's development phase, with services expected to conclude in the first half of 2025.
